D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Perform duties in accordance with the Recruit Medical National Advisor (RMNA)/Recruit Medical Office (RMO) and daily operating procedures within the Canadian Forces Recruitment Centre (CFRC).
- Collect a detailed medical history based on positive answers on the medical questionnaire.
- Interpret medical information forms received from civilian HCPs, and review laboratory results for completeness.
- Complete focused physical examinations if clinically indicated.
- Respond professionally and competently to applicants’ questions related to the medical examination.
- Interact with other LPNs and Medics from other CFRCs to enable interoperability, collaborate with Regional Reps and RMNA.
- Be proficient with recruiting management systems and CAF Health Information System. Be well versed in personal health information and privacy act.
- Manage medical files efficiently to increase productivity and achieve the annual strategic intake plan to meet CAF’s recruitment objectives.
- Be knowledgeable about recruitment policies and directives, general medical standards and guidelines, policies on the management and storage of protected records, and be comfortable applying them.
Qualifications
The LPN/RPN shall possess, as a minimum, one (1) full-time equivalent year of experience within the last 3 years in nursing practice conducting patient assessments and providing direct nursing care for a broad range of diseases in the adult population in a primary care or ambulatory care setting.
SKILLS AND QUALIFICATIONS
All LPN/RPNs must, as a minimum, have:
- Graduated from a Practical Nursing Program approved by Council of the College of Nurses;
- Current and valid license from the provincial or territorial professional college or association in the province of practice; and
- Certificate of Standard First Aid and Basic Life Support (BLS) for Healthcare Provider or equivalent such as Cardio-pulmonary Resuscitation/Automated External Defibrillator (CPR/AED) Level C.
Other Requirements:
- Current N95 mask fit certificate CSA Standards Z94.4 (within 2 years)
- Workplace Hazardous Material Information System (WHMIS) Certification (within 2 years)
